iomap: rework iomap_write_begin() to return folio offset and length



iomap_write_begin() returns a folio based on current pos and
remaining length in the iter, and each caller then trims the
pos/length to the given folio. Clean this up a bit and let
iomap_write_begin() return the trimmed range along with the folio.
